After looking at new and used 5th wheels, toy haulers and travel trailers for over a year, my wife and I found a great deal on a barely used 2015 Fuzion Chrome 345 and so far we couldn't be happier. Although it's a little bigger than I would have bought new for pulling with my 3/4 ton Ram, the price was right. So after installing 5k# airbags, our Cummins powered Ram pulls the rig like a champ. 🥊
We have never owned an RV before and of course had those jitters just thinking of pulling an RV of this size so we took a couple of short camping trips to get the feel for it. After retiring recently we hit the road to Florida for our first real road trip. Pulling the Fuzion was a lot easier than anticipated as long as I kept the size of the rig in mind. A few lessons learned were to quit worrying about trying to find a certain brand of fuel because I get a discount and allowing myself to get into stressful situations such as heavy in town traffic and remembering to use the slider when situations call for it. Otherwise we love the Fuzion and are always anticipating our next trip, especially our trip to Estes Park in June. 👍🏼
